Our take

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ax establishes itself as an operational solution for crypto investors navigating complex decentralized finance transactions. By emphasizing smart contract interpretation, the platform addresses a persistent friction point in digital asset accounting. Users who trade across decentralized exchanges, stake tokens, bridge assets between ecosystems, or mint non-fungible tokens often find that standard accounting software mislabels these events. Awaken Tax parses underlying contract calls to categorize events such as liquidity provision, reward claims, and token swaps automatically. While high-volume traders must budget for higher annual subscription costs, the service reduces administrative overhead for active Web3 market participants. Its clean interface, robust cost basis options, and non-custodial read-only setup make it a practical accounting and portfolio tracking utility for everyday taxpayers and professional preparers alike.

Crypto.com

Crypto.com operates as a multifaceted digital asset ecosystem spanning a consumer-focused mobile application, a dedicated high-liquidity spot exchange, prepaid Visa cards, and structured yield programs. For retail participants who value an all-in-one financial hub, the platform provides expansive token variety alongside convenient fiat payment channels. However, the ecosystem presents distinct functional divisions that require careful navigation. The primary mobile interface relies on simplified instant purchases that incorporate variable spread premiums, whereas competitive maker and taker fee schedules exist exclusively on the separate web exchange platform. Furthermore, unlocking the most attractive prepaid card perks and interest incentives requires locking up significant balances of the proprietary Cronos utility token, exposing participants to asset volatility. Crypto.com delivers robust technical custody protections and broad global licensing, yet fee-conscious traders must differentiate between simple mobile swaps and active exchange order books.

Blockchain coverage and transaction parsing

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ax operates as a specialized Web3 tax accounting platform and portfolio tracker engineered to process onchain data alongside centralized exchange records. The core architecture centers on interpreting multichain transactions across EVM networks such as Ethereum, Polygon, Arbitrum, Optimism, Base, and BNB Chain, as well as alternative non-EVM ecosystems including Solana. Instead of simply recording inbound and outbound token transfers as unrelated transfers, the parsing software reads protocol-level interactions to identify mints, burns, bridge deposits, and automated market maker swaps.

For centralized exchange activity, users can import transaction history through read-only API connections or structured CSV file uploads. The software integrates standard spot trades, margin transactions, staking yields, and fee deductions into a consolidated ledger. In decentralized environments, the system categorizes liquidity pool provisioning, impermanent loss recognition points, borrowing collateralization events on lending protocols, and NFT secondary market royalties. While highly exotic smart contracts may occasionally require manual classification, the breadth of native automated recognition remains comprehensive across common decentralized finance applications.

Crypto.com

The core Crypto.com ecosystem functions across two primary interfaces: the consumer mobile application and the standalone Crypto.com Exchange. Through the retail mobile application, users gain direct access to more than 350 cryptocurrencies, spanning major settlement assets like Bitcoin and Ethereum to prominent decentralized finance tokens and newer altcoins. The mobile setup is structured around rapid onboarding, streamlined fiat bank transfers, recurring automated purchases, and simplified one-click swaps. This layout removes traditional order entry complexity for casual market participants but relies on automated market maker quotes rather than a live user-to-user central limit order book.

In contrast, the Crypto.com Exchange delivers advanced trading mechanisms aimed at experienced individuals and institutional accounts. It features deep order books across spot trading pairs, margin trading tools, automated grid trading bots, and structured derivatives in supported jurisdictions. Users can establish precise limit orders, stop-loss triggers, and trailing orders while tracking real-time market depth through integrated charting interfaces. Asset transfers between the consumer mobile wallet and the institutional exchange order book settle instantly and incur no internal transfer network fees, allowing active participants to manage funds across both environments based on specific trading requirements.

Pricing structure and subscription tiers

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ax utilizes a transaction-tiered subscription model structured around the annual volume of taxable events processed during a tax year. Prospective users can link their wallets and exchange accounts to preview portfolio holdings and view estimated tax liabilities before committing to a paid plan. Generating downloadable tax forms, official IRS Form 8949 schedules, TurboTax-compatible CSVs, and detailed audit trails requires purchasing a plan corresponding to total transaction counts.

Pricing bands typically scale from entry-level packages suitable for occasional traders with fewer than a few hundred transactions up to enterprise and power-user tiers accommodating tens of thousands of trades. High-frequency decentralized finance users who execute continuous yield farming maneuvers or automated arbitrage transactions will land in upper pricing tiers, which represents a key cost consideration. Because Awaken Tax functions strictly as an analytical software layer rather than a brokerage or custodian, there are no trading spreads, deposit fees, or asset withdrawal costs associated with using the platform.

Crypto.com

Pricing structures on Crypto.com diverge sharply between execution environments. When executing instant buy or sell orders inside the retail mobile application, the platform charges no explicit commission line item but applies an embedded spread markup. This spread fluctuates depending on instantaneous order size, token market liquidity, and broader price volatility, making high-frequency execution inside the mobile interface substantially more expensive than order-book trading. Funding purchases with credit or debit cards introduces direct processing surcharges that frequently range from 2.99% to 3.99%, depending on localized payment processing rules.

On the dedicated web exchange, spot trading operates under a transparent tiered maker and taker model. Standard entry-level spot trading fees start at approximately 0.075% for makers and 0.075% for takers, scaling downward as rolling thirty-day trading volume increases or when users stake native Cronos tokens. Crypto asset withdrawals incur fixed network extraction fees that vary per blockchain asset and adjust periodically based on underlying congestion. Fiat withdrawals processed through standard domestic automated clearing house or single euro payments area bank transfers remain largely fee-free from the platform side, though intermediary banks may assess routing costs.

Security architecture and data permissions

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ax maintains a strictly non-custodial operational posture. The software never requests, stores, or handles private keys, seed phrases, or withdrawal permissions. When users connect their self-custody wallets, the system relies entirely on public blockchain addresses to read immutable ledger data. Centralized exchange integrations operate through standard API keys where users are instructed to disable withdrawal capabilities, restricting the platform strictly to read-only access for trade and balance histories.

Data in transit and at rest is protected via industry-standard encryption protocols. Users can secure their platform accounts using multi-factor authentication, including time-based one-time password authenticators, to mitigate unauthorized dashboard access. While read-only software minimizes the risk of direct asset loss, users should maintain strict operational security by reviewing API key permissions on exchanges and ensuring that sensitive personal financial records are handled in accordance with their individual privacy risk tolerance.

Crypto.com

Crypto.com implements institutional-grade custody helps protect combining cold storage partitioning with hardware security modules. The majority of customer digital asset holdings reside in dedicated offline cold storage facilities managed in partnership with institutional custody providers like Ledger. The organization maintains a publicly accessible proof of reserves mechanism, allowing users to verify individual balance inclusions against audited Merkle tree cryptographic attestations. Additionally, the platform holds external security accreditations, including SOC 2 Type II compliance, ISO/IEC 27001, and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ard Level 1 validation.

At the individual account perimeter, Crypto.com mandates time-based two-factor authentication for withdrawals, sensitive configuration updates, and device registrations. Biometric authentication options, including fingerprint scanning and facial recognition, protect mobile sessions, while withdrawal address whitelisting prevents outgoing asset transfers to unapproved external addresses for twenty-four hours after initial setup. The platform also offers an optional Account Protection Program that provides targeted balance reimbursement up to specific policy caps for verified qualifying unauthorized transactions, provided the account holder fulfilled all mandatory security protocols and multi-factor prerequisites prior to the incident.

Jurisdictional rules, compliance, and user assistance

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ax aligns its primary reporting outputs with United States tax regulations, including standard capital gains calculations for IRS Form 8949 and Schedule D. The calculation engine supports established cost basis methodologies such as First-In, First-Out (FIFO), Last-In, First-Out (LIFO), and Highest-In, First-Out (HIFO), allowing filers to select the accounting method that best matches their local tax strategy and advisory recommendations.

While built with the United States regulatory framework at the forefront, the detailed transaction ledgers and universal CSV export options enable users in other jurisdictions to adapt data for local tax filings. User support is delivered through a digital knowledge base, instructional guides, and an email-based ticketing queue. Response windows are generally prompt during standard business periods, though inquiry volume can increase during peak seasonal tax deadlines. Live phone support is not part of the standard individual consumer plans, meaning users must be comfortable navigating software interfaces and documentation independently.

Crypto.com

Regulatory availability for Crypto.com spans extensive global territories, supported by operational registrations and licenses across North America, Europe, Asia, and the Middle East. The provider holds an approved Major Payment Institution license from the Monetary Authority of Singapore, registration as a Virtual Asset Service Provider across multiple European Union member states, and operational clearance from Dubai’s Virtual Assets Regulatory Authority. However, feature availability varies significantly by location. Certain jurisdictions, notably specific United States states, face restrictions regarding derivatives, margin access, or access to the dedicated web exchange platform, restricting local users exclusively to the retail mobile application.

Mandatory identity verification applies to every customer account, requiring government-issued identification documents, facial biometric verification, and proof of address before trading or depositing fiat currency can commence. Customer support operates primarily through an integrated in-app live chat interface and an online knowledge repository. Response times fluctuate widely during high market volatility cycles, transitioning between automated chatbot routing and human support representatives. The platform also provides specialized VIP support desks for higher-tier token stakers and institutional volume participants.

Who it suits

Awaken Tax

Awaken Tax suits active onchain crypto investors, DeFi yield farmers, Web3 developers, and NFT traders who need accurate, automated decoding of complex smart contract transactions. It is equally functional for accounting professionals seeking a dependable tool to parse multichain transaction histories for digital asset clients. Filers who prefer clear visualization of their capital gains and want direct exports for tax preparation software like TurboTax or CPA ledgers will find strong practical utility here. However, passive buy-and-hold investors holding a few coins solely on a centralized exchange may find simpler or free portfolio tracking options sufficient for their basic reporting needs.

Crypto.com

Crypto.com represents a practical solution for mainstream mobile users who want an integrated gateway combining daily crypto-linked Visa spending, mobile purchases, and simple fiat on-ramps in a single app. It equally serves intermediate active traders who utilize the separate Crypto.com Exchange to capture low maker fees and deep order books. However, fee-sensitive retail buyers seeking spot market limit orders without mobile spread markups, or investors unwilling to lock up native utility tokens to capture competitive rewards, may find simpler standalone brokerages or pure non-custodial exchanges better suited to their operational objectives.
